if you are in a private occupational pension (non government) and your employer decides you have to increase your pension contributions to keep the same level of commitment from them is this allowed?

Yes. Have a look at the eaendment power in the trust deed and rules that govern the pension plan and you'll see that the employer can amend future benefits and contributions in any way. If you're unhappy, you probably can decide to cease being a member, but this is generaly not a good option financially.
